Transaction
20c84b040ca065913429f59fbd9ed967be997ae94bd04d01e94323aa708bd618
Confirmed127,290 confirmsChain LockedPendingAsset Transfer
Summary
- Hash
- 20c84b040ca065913429f59fbd9ed967be997ae94bd04d01e94323aa708bd618
- Block
- #2,370,976
- Timestamp
- 11/12/2025, 1:01:37 PM232 days ago
- Confirmations
- 127,290
- Total Input
- 512.66816413
- Total Output
- 512.66808855
- Fee
- 0.00007558
- Size
- 3,768 bytes
Value distribution
Fee 0.00007558- XsqwdG…cw3XD6 95.4%
- Xh4hCW…oyXiJd 4.6%
- Fee 0.00%
Total Input512.66816413
Total Output512.66808855
Network Fee0.00007558